Diagnostic Fault Information
2019 Chevrolet Trax Premier, AWDSECTION Diagnostic Fault Information
| Circuit | Short to Ground | Open/High Resistance | Short to Voltage | Signal Performance |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Windshield Wiper Switch Signal terminal 3 | 1 | 1 | 1 | - |
| Windshield Wiper Switch Signal terminal 4 | 4 | 2 | - | - |
| Windshield Wiper Motor Park Signal | 3 | 3 | - | - |
| Windshield Wiper Relay Control | B3715 02 | B3715 04 | B3715 01 | - |
| Windshield Wiper Speed Control Relay Control | B3875 02 | B3875 04 | B3875 01 | - |
| Windshield Wiper High Speed Motor Control | 2 | 2 | 4 | - |
| Front Wiper Low Speed Motor Control | 1 | 1 | 4 | - |
| Windshield Wiper Switch Low Reference | - | 1, 2 | - | - |
| Windshield Wiper Motor Ground | - | 1, 2, 3 | - | - |
| Windshield Wiper Relay Ground | - | 1 | - | - |
| 1. Delay or Low Speed Wipers Inoperative 2. High Speed Wipers Inoperative 3. Wipers Do Not Park 4. Wipers Always On |

When to See a Mechanic
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:
- β’ You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
- β’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
- β’ The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
- β’ You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
- β’ You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
